By understanding what makes a compelling recommendation letter, you can craft one that effectively communicates the intended message. --- Key Components of a Sample Dentist Recommendation Letter Before diving into the sample templates, it’s vital to understand the core elements that every effective recommendation letter should contain. 1. Header and Salutation - Include your name, title, contact information, and date. - Address the recipient professionally, such as “To Whom It May Concern” or specifically to a known individual or organization. 2. Introduction - State your relationship with the candidate or patient. - Mention the purpose of the letter. - Briefly introduce the dentist or patient being recommended. 3. Body of the Letter - Highlight relevant qualifications, skills, and experiences. - Provide specific examples demonstrating competence and character. - Discuss professional attributes such as patient care, technical skills, professionalism, and teamwork. 4. Conclusion - Summarize your recommendation. - Offer to provide further information if needed. - Sign off with your name, title, and signature if printed. --- Types of Dentist Recommendation Letters Different scenarios require tailored approaches. Here are the common types: A. Patient's Recommendation Letter for a Dentist Used by patients to endorse a dentist’s services, often for insurance claims or referrals. B. Dentist’s Recommendation Letter for a Colleague or Student Used by a professional to endorse a colleague, associate, or student applying for positions, residencies, or awards. --- Sample Dentist Recommendation Letter Templates Below are detailed templates for each scenario, designed to be adaptable. Sample Patient Recommendation Letter for a Dentist [Your Name] [Your Address] [City, State ZIP Code] [Email Address] [Phone Number] [Date] To Whom It May Concern, I am writing to wholeheartedly recommend Dr. Jane Smith, DDS, as an exceptional dental professional. I have been a patient of Dr. Smith’s for over five years, and during this time, I have received consistently excellent 2 dental care. Dr. Smith’s expertise and compassionate approach have made every visit comfortable and reassuring. She demonstrates outstanding technical skills, including gentle procedures and thorough patient education. Her attention to detail and commitment to patient well-being are truly commendable. Beyond her technical proficiency, Dr. Smith exhibits professionalism and genuine concern for her patients’ health. She takes the time to explain procedures, answer questions, and ensure her patients are comfortable throughout their visits. I confidently recommend Dr. Smith to anyone seeking a skilled and caring dentist. Her dedication to her patients and her profession makes her an invaluable asset to the dental community. Please feel free to contact me at [your phone number] or [your email] for further information. Sincerely, [Your Name] --- B. Remember, a well-crafted recommendation can significantly influence decision-making processes, foster trust, and strengthen professional relationships within the dental community. --- FAQs About Dentist Recommendation Letters Q1: How long should a dentist recommendation letter be? A1: Ideally, it should be concise—about one page—covering essential points without unnecessary detail. Q2: Can I use a generic template for different purposes? A2: While templates are helpful, customizing the content to reflect specific experiences and qualities makes the letter more compelling. Q3: Is it necessary to sign the recommendation letter? A3: Yes, especially for physical copies. Digital signatures are acceptable if authorized. Q4: Who can write a recommendation letter for a dentist? A4: Patients, colleagues, mentors, or supervisors familiar with the dentist’s skills and character can provide credible recommendations. Q5: How do I make my recommendation stand out? Given these roles, the quality, authenticity, and clarity of recommendation letters warrant careful consideration. --- Structural Elements of a Sample Dentist Recommendation Letter A comprehensive recommendation letter typically follows a structured format, ensuring clarity and impact. Key components include: 1. Salutation - Usually addressed to a specific individual or organization (e.g., “To Whom It May Concern,” or “Dear Admissions Committee”). - Personalization enhances credibility. 2. Introduction of the Recommender - Establishes the relationship with the dentist. - Includes the recommender's professional credentials and position. - Clarifies the context and duration of acquaintance. 3. Affirmation of the Dentist’s Qualifications and Skills - Highlights educational background, certifications, and specializations. - Describes clinical skills, technical proficiency, and knowledge. - Emphasizes commitment to patient care and ongoing professional development. 4. Personal Attributes and Professional Ethics - Comments on demeanor, communication skills, empathy, and professionalism. - Addresses adherence to ethical standards and patient confidentiality. 5. Specific Examples and Anecdotes - Provides concrete instances demonstrating competence, problem-solving, or compassionate care. - Enhances credibility through detailed storytelling. 6. Summary and Endorsement - Concise statement endorsing the dentist for specific roles or general practice. - Expresses confidence in the dentist’s abilities. 7. Closing and Contact Information - Offers availability for further discussion. - Includes contact details for verification or additional insights. --- Sample Dentist Recommendation Letter 6 Sample Dentist Recommendation Letter: An Illustrative Example Note: The following is a generic sample designed for review and educational purposes. --- [Recommender’s Name] [Recommender’s Title/Position] [Institution/Organization] [Address] [City, State, ZIP Code] [Email Address] [Phone Number] [Date] To Whom It May Concern, It is with great enthusiasm that I write to recommend Dr. Jane Smith for her outstanding contributions to the field of dentistry.
